Abstract
The utility model relates to a cooling tower controller. The cooling tower controller comprises a fan controller, a main water pump controller, a spray controller, and a temperature display for displaying temperature, wherein a temperature probe used for measuring the temperature of cooled water is arranged in a main machine; and the temperature display is connected with the temperature probe. The utility model provides the cooling tower controller, which saves energy and is convenient to operate.

Background technology
The controller of cooling tower basically all is an appliance controller in the prior art, only control blower fan, spray pump, feed pump, Qi Heting.But the design of the cooling capacity of cooling tower is by the hottest temperature design in summer; Blower fan, spray pump, feed pump are all pressed full power continuous operation design.And autumn, especially winter, the situation that cooling capacity is constant reduces the work requirements of blower fan, spray pump, feed pump greatly, the lot of energy of waste so just, and the energy consumption power saving that prior art is not considered this long-time running and brought.

The specific embodiment
A kind of cooling tower controller as shown in Figure 1 comprises blower fan control 2, feed pump control 3, spray control 4, also comprises the temperature indicator 5 that is used for displays temperature; In the cooling system of main frame 1, be provided with the temp probe 8 that is used to measure cooling back water temperature, temperature indicator 5 links to each other with temp probe 8, the temperature indicator 5 displays temperatures 8 measured temperature of popping one's head in.Blower fan control 2 is used to control the rotating speed of blower fan 9; Feed pump control 3 is used to control the power of feed pump 6; Spray control 4 is used to control the power of spray pump 7.In cooling system, increase a temp probe 8, detect,, thereby reach purpose of energy saving with the work that relatively comes to control step by step spray pump 7, feed pump 6, blower fan 9 of design temperature to cooling off later water temperature.Use this cooling tower controller of the utility model, through tentatively test, 1 year energy-conservation 25%-35%.
